Office Management - Schedule Planner - Small Business
Download and customize a free Office Management Schedule Planner Small Business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.
Small Business Office Schedule Planner
| Time | Monday | Tuesday | Wednesday | Thursday | Friday |
|---|---|---|---|---|---|
| 8:00 AM - 9:00 AM | |||||
| 9:00 AM - 10:00 AM | Team Meeting | ||||
| 10:00 AM - 11:00 AM | |||||
| 11:00 AM - 12:00 PM | Client Call (Rotating) | ||||
| 12:00 PM - 1:00 PM | Lunch Break | ||||
| 1:00 PM - 2:00 PM | Training Session (Weekly) | ||||
| 2:00 PM - 3:00 PM | |||||
| 3:00 PM - 4:00 PM | Individual Work / Tasks | ||||
| 4:00 PM - 5:00 PM | |||||
Updated as of:
Excel Template for Office Management: Small Business Schedule Planner (Version 1.0)
Purpose: This Excel template is specifically designed for small business office management, helping team leaders and administrators efficiently organize daily operations, staff schedules, meeting rooms, equipment usage, and task assignments. With its intuitive design and robust functionality, it supports seamless coordination across departments while minimizing scheduling conflicts.
Template Type: Schedule Planner
Style/Version: Clean, minimalist layout optimized for small business environments—ideal for startups and small offices with 5 to 20 employees. The template uses consistent formatting, clear headers, and built-in validation to ensure data integrity.
Sheet Names & Structure
The template includes five core sheets, each serving a specific function in office management:
- Schedule Overview: Main dashboard displaying daily/weekly schedules with color-coded events.
- Employee Roster: Central repository for staff information and availability.
- Meeting & Room Scheduler: Tracks room bookings, meeting details, and responsible attendees.
- Task Assignments & Deadlines: Manages individual work assignments with due dates and progress tracking.
- Data Validation & Help: Contains formulas, validation rules, dropdown lists, and user instructions.
Table Structures and Columns
Schedule Overview (Main Dashboard)
| Column | Data Type | Description |
|---|---|---|
| Time Slot (e.g., 9:00 AM - 10:00 AM) | Text/Time | Standard time blocks for scheduling. |
| Scheduled Event | Text | E.g., Team Meeting, Client Call, Equipment Check |
| Assigned To (Name) | Text (with dropdown from Employee Roster) | Name of person responsible for the event. |
| Room/Location | Text (dropdown list) | E.g., Conference Room A, Break Area, Remote |
| Status | Text (Dropdown: Scheduled, In Progress, Completed, Cancelled) | Tracks current status of the event. |
Employee Roster
| Column | Data Type | Description |
|---|---|---|
| Employee ID (Auto) | Numeric (Auto-incrementing) | Unique identifier for each employee. |
| Name | Text | Full name of the employee. |
| Position/Role | Text (Dropdown: Admin, Sales, HR, IT, Marketing) | Categorizes departmental roles. |
| Availability (Mon-Fri) | Checkbox or Text (e.g., 9:00-5:00) | Specifies availability windows. |
Meeting & Room Scheduler
| Column | Data Type | Description |
|---|---|---|
| Date (DD/MM/YYYY) | Date/Time (Validated) | Meeting date with validation to avoid past dates. |
| Start Time | Time | Start time in 24-hour format. |
| End Time | Time | |
| Meeting Title | Text (Max 50 chars) | Title of the meeting or event. |
Task Assignments & Deadlines
| Column | Data Type | Description |
|---|---|---|
| Task ID (Auto) | Numeric (Auto-increment) | Unique task identifier. |
| Description | Text | |
| Assigned To (Name) | Text (Dropdown from Employee Roster) | |
| Due Date | Date | |
| Status | Text (Dropdown: Pending, In Progress, Completed) |
Formulas Required
- Dynamic Availability Check:
=IF(AND([@Start Time] >= Employee_Roster[@Availability Start], [@End Time] <= Employee_Roster[@Availability End]), "Available", "Conflict")
(Used in Meeting Scheduler to flag scheduling conflicts.) - Task Deadline Reminder:
=IF(TODAY() >= [@[Due Date]] - 2, "Urgent", IF(TODAY() >= [@[Due Date]], "Overdue", ""))
(Highlights tasks due in 2 days or overdue.) - Auto-increment IDs:
In the Task and Schedule tables, use =MAX([Task ID]) + 1 to auto-generate unique IDs.
Conditional Formatting
- Overdue Tasks: Red fill with white text.
- Urgent (Due in 48 hrs): Orange background.
- Scheduled Conflicts: Light red border and bold text.
- Past Time Slots: Greyed-out cells with dimmed font.
User Instructions
- Open the template in Microsoft Excel (Version 2016 or later).
- Navigate to the "Employee Roster" sheet and enter all team members.
- Use the "Meeting & Room Scheduler" to book meetings—ensure no overlapping time slots.
- In "Task Assignments," assign tasks with due dates; statuses will auto-update based on progress.
- Check the "Schedule Overview" daily for a consolidated view of all activities.
- Click on “Data Validation & Help” for troubleshooting and formula references.
Example Rows (Sample Data)
| Time Slot | Scheduled Event | Assigned To | Room/Location |
|---|---|---|---|
| 9:00 AM - 10:30 AM | Daily Team Stand-up Meeting | Sarah Johnson (HR) | Conference Room A |
| 1:00 PM - 2:30 PM | Client Proposal Review | James Lee (Sales) | Break Area (Remote) |
Recommended Charts & Dashboards
The template includes embedded charts on the "Schedule Overview" sheet:
- Weekly Task Distribution Chart: Bar chart showing task volume by employee.
- Scheduled vs. Completed Tasks: Pie chart comparing completed vs. pending tasks.
- Room Utilization Heatmap: Color-coded grid indicating meeting frequency per room (ideal for resource planning).
This Excel Schedule Planner is a powerful, all-in-one tool tailored for small business office management—streamlining operations, reducing scheduling errors, and enhancing team productivity with minimal effort.
⬇️ Download as Excel✏️ Edit online as ExcelCreate your own Excel template with our GoGPT AI prompt:
GoGPT